What Employers Look For
The qualifications that appear most often in assistant director jobs.
- Bachelor's degree in a relevant field such as education, business, or communications
- Five or more years of progressive management or program administration experience
- Demonstrated experience supervising staff and managing departmental budgets
- Strong written and verbal communication skills for internal and external stakeholders
- Proficiency with project management tools and applicant tracking or database systems
- Experience developing policies, strategic plans, or accreditation and compliance documentation
Tips for Your Assistant Director Job Search
Tailor your resume to each sector
An assistant director resume for a university looks nothing like one for a film set or nonprofit. Highlight budget authority, staff headcount, and outcomes specific to that industry, because hiring committees compare you against candidates with direct sector experience.
Quantify your operational scope clearly
Hiring managers for assistant director roles want to see scale: how many direct reports, what size budget, how many programs or productions you managed. Vague responsibility statements get skipped. Replace them with specific numbers tied to real outcomes you drove.

Target postings that match your deputy experience
Most assistant director roles expect you to have already covered for a director during absences or transitions. If you have that experience, name it explicitly in your cover letter and resume summary, because it directly addresses the biggest hiring concern for this level.
Prepare a portfolio of cross-functional projects
Interviewers for assistant director positions typically probe how you coordinate across departments without formal authority. Walk in ready to describe two or three specific projects where you aligned teams, resolved conflicts, and delivered a result the director approved.
Negotiate scope before negotiating title
Assistant director offers often carry ambiguous authority over hiring, budgets, or strategy. Before you accept, clarify exactly what decisions you can make independently versus what requires director sign-off, because that scope determines whether the role is a real step up.

How do you become an assistant director?
Most assistant directors start in coordinator or manager roles within their field, building direct reports experience and budget responsibility over several years. From there, the path typically involves stepping into acting or interim director roles during transitions, completing a relevant graduate degree in many sectors, and demonstrating you can run a department independently before a formal promotion or external hire.
How do you get hired as an assistant director with little experience?
The most effective approach is to target organizations where you already have internal visibility, since assistant director roles are frequently filled from within. If you're coming from outside, emphasize any experience where you led a team, managed a budget, or covered a senior leader during an absence, even briefly, because those specific experiences answer the core hiring concern at this level.
What does the assistant director interview process look like?
The process typically begins with a phone screen by HR, followed by a panel interview with department leaders and sometimes direct reports or peers. A second round often includes a presentation, a written case exercise, or a working session where you are asked to solve a real operational problem. Reference checks are standard and tend to focus specifically on your ability to lead teams and make decisions without constant oversight.
